Nothing good can come from a fight...even though i train boxing and muay thai for 6 years and at one point considered to become a pro i admit i'm scared of a street fight,not because i'm afraid of getting my ass kicked cause i've been punched by 100 kg guys 10.000 times and i'm 86 kg but cause of the consiquences that can come out from it.

1) you can never know if a guy has a knife or a gun

2) you can never know if a there are 4-5 or more friends of his waiting,you can be beating the hell of someone and in the next second you're on the ground with a pose kicking you

3) if i punch someone barefisted with full power he can have serious damage and i can go to jail and probably ruin my life...for what?

Gladly i have never been in a serious confrontation or in a street fight ever and in my experience if you dont look for trouble it wont look for you either
